From cd150f45de90f3e8864a2882c0cac660a5f2111e Mon Sep 17 00:00:00 2001 From: Dave Reisner Date: Sat, 2 Aug 2014 16:51:23 -0400 Subject: remote: avoid need for command substitution --- remote.inc.sh |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/remote.inc.sh b/remote.inc.sh index d2521bb..04ec16e 100644 --- a/remote.inc.sh +++ b/remote.inc.sh @@ -8,7 +8,7 @@ remote_get_all_refs() { remote_has_package() { local remote=$1 pkgname=$2 - [[ $(git ls-remote "$remote" "$pkgname") ]] + git ls-remote --heads --exit-code "$remote" "$pkgname" &>/dev/null } remote_is_tracking() { -- cgit v1.2.3-54-g00ecf